It feels like the hotel is old and a bit outdated compared to the Conrad and other hotels I saw online.
Eating is relatively expensive. It is recommended not to go to French restaurants or Chinese buffets during the Chinese New Year. They are expensive and not delicious. For this price, you can eat several of the top domestic buffets.
Because we were caught up in a hurricane when we arrived, it was raining and windy all the time, so we didn’t get to do anything, so we just snorkeled and watched fish in the hotel. The snorkeling area has a very good environment and there are many fish.
The hotel has a Chinese-speaking butler, which is very nice.
The hotel has boats and buses that can take you to the town on the main island, but apart from buying pearls, there is really nothing else in the town. Walking on the road is similar to that in rural areas in China, and there are many wild dogs.
Generally speaking, going to Tahiti is not as good as going to the Maldives. The scenery and projects are similar, but the price/performance ratio is not as good as the Maldives. The same goes for hotels.
Well. I paid 1800 euro for night, by trip.com and by this platform you cannot reserve with dinner included and you have to know that an average dinner is around 100 euro for person.
Sometimes during the dinner there is a show.
In the room there are no razor blades, toothbrushes and toothpastes, because these can be found in the boutiques inside the resort at outrageous prices (razor blade 9€)
Ok the location is wonderful, the water very clean like all lagoon, and yes, the motus are better than stay on main island.
You cannot swim or kayak beyond 30mt from resort.
Until now, at the same price are better st.regis and intercontinental thalasso.

Unforgettable trip! 15 minutes by boat from the airport to the hotel, you need to inform the hotel of the flight number and time in advance. The hotel has only 7 beach villas, all others are water villas, very comfortable. The breakfast was rich with lots of fruits and juices and tasted good. The hotel offers many paid water sports services. The service is good and the staff is very enthusiastic to help solve the problem. The scenery here is picturesque, and victory is heaven.
